AI Contract Overview
This contract involves the provision and operation of heavy mowing equipment specifically designed for rugged terrain, ensuring compliance with spark arrester and fire safety requirements. The purpose is to create fuel breaks in Owyhee County to support fire prevention and control efforts. The contract is categorized as a subcontract and is set aside exclusively for small businesses under the SBA Total Small Business Set-Aside program, adhering to FAR 19.5 regulations. It falls under the NAICS code 238990, indicating specialty trade contractors. Issued by the National Interagency Fire Center within the Department of the Interior, the opportunity was posted on June 5, 2026, with a response deadline of June 23, 2026. Although specific location details such as city or state are not provided, the primary work will occur in Owyhee County. The contract emphasizes safety and environmental compliance while leveraging specialized heavy equipment to manage vegetation and reduce wildfire risk in this challenging environment.
